Yorkshire Puppies: A Comprehensive Guide to Buying and Caring for Your New Furry Friend Yorkshire Terriers, passionately called Yorkies, are one of the most popular toy types on the planet. Their charming characters, small size, and lovely coats have made them favorites amongst puppy enthusiasts. However, acquiring a Yorkshire puppy is a substantial dedication that requires cautious factor to consider. This guide will supply possible buyers with important details about Yorkshire puppies, including where to buy them, what to look for, and how to care for your brand-new furry friend.
Understanding Yorkshire Terriers Yorkshire Terriers are understood for their perky and energetic nature. They are lap dogs, typically weighing in between 4 to 7 pounds, and they reach a height of around 7 to 8 inches. However, their compact size does not diminish their character; they are understood for being confident, brave, and sometimes even a bit lively.
Secret Characteristics of Yorkshire Terriers Characteristic Description Size Little (typically 4-7 lbs) Temperament Lively, intelligent, and caring Life-span 12-15 years Coat Long, silky, and needs routine grooming Exercise Needs Moderate; daily strolls and playtime Excellent with Children Yes, however supervision is needed Trainability Extremely trainable; reacts well to favorable reinforcement Benefits of Owning a Yorkshire Puppy Friendship: Yorkies are known for their caring nature and often form strong bonds with their owners. Adaptability: They grow in both homes and larger homes due to their little size and moderate workout requirements. Low Shedding: Their hair is more comparable to human hair and tends to shed less than other types, making them possibly more appropriate for allergy patients. Playful Nature: Yorkies are understood for their playful and energetic temperament, providing unlimited home entertainment. Where to Buy Yorkshire Puppies When considering where to buy a Yorkshire puppy, there are numerous alternatives offered. Each has its benefits and drawbacks, and possible buyers must carry out extensive research study.
1. Trusted Breeders Pros Cons Health tested moms and dads Higher price point Quality puppy childhood Limited schedule Assistance and guidance Prospective waiting list Trusted breeders focus on the health and well-being of their puppies. They perform health screening on their reproducing dogs and supply potential purchasers with health clearances. When purchasing from a breeder, it is important to visit their center and satisfy the puppy's parents.
2. Animal Shelters and Rescues Pros Cons Lower adoption costs Unidentified health history Chance to save a life Combined breed possibilities Support regional initiatives May require additional training Adopting a Yorkshire Terrier from a shelter or rescue organization can be a gratifying experience. Nevertheless, it is vital to ask about the dog's background and health history.
3. Animal Stores Pros Cons Immediate availability Often from puppy mills Range of breeds offered Prospective health problems Convenience Limited help with training While pet shops may have Yorkshire puppies readily available for immediate purchase, buyers must beware. Numerous stores source their puppies from puppy mills, where dogs are frequently reproduced in poor conditions. It is advisable to investigate the store's sourcing practices and prioritize ethical options.
Things to Consider Before Buying a Yorkshire Puppy Before completing your decision to buy a Yorkshire puppy, consider the list below elements:
Time Commitment: Puppies need a considerable amount of time for training, socializing, and play. Financial Responsibility: Owning a canine includes ongoing expenses, including food, grooming, regular vet check-ups, and family pet insurance coverage. Space & & Environment: Ensure that your living scenario appropriates for a small breed dog and has enough room for them to play. Allergic reactions: If anyone in your home has allergies, seek advice from them before bringing a dog home. Long-lasting Commitment: Yorkies have a life-span of 12-15 years, suggesting you need to be gotten ready for a long-term commitment. Taking care of Your Yorkshire Puppy Once you have actually brought your Yorkshire puppy home, offering correct care is necessary to foster a healthy and pleased pet. Here are some vital aspects of care:
Nutrition A balanced diet is essential for your puppy's growth and health. Choose high-quality, puppy-formulated pet dog food that fits their age, size, and activity level. Always consult your vet for dietary recommendations.
Exercise While Yorkies don't need substantial exercise, they do require everyday activity to stay healthy. A mix of play sessions and brief walks is perfect. Socialization with other dogs and individuals is also useful.
Grooming Yorkshire Terriers have long coats that need routine grooming to prevent matting and tangles. Brush your puppy's coat numerous times a week and schedule expert grooming every 4-6 weeks.
Health Care Regular veterinary check outs are important for vaccinations, oral care, and general health evaluations. Know common health concerns in Yorkies, such as dental issues and patellar luxation.
FAQs about Yorkshire Puppies 1. How much does a Yorkshire puppy cost?
The rate of a Yorkshire puppy can vary commonly depending on the breeder, place, and the puppy's family tree. On average, rates can vary from ₤ 700 to ₤ 3,000.
2. Do Yorkshire puppies need a great deal of training?
Yes, they are smart and eager to please, however constant training and socializing are very important from a young age to prevent behavioral issues.
3. Are Yorkshire Terriers great with children?
While they can be great with kids, it's advisable to monitor interactions, especially with more youthful kids, due to their little size.
4. What health issues are common in Yorkshire Terriers?
Typical health issues consist of oral problems, patellar luxation, and breathing problems due to their small size.
5. How frequently should I take my Yorkshire Terrier to the vet?
Routine veterinarian check-ups are suggested at least once a year, or more often if any health problems occur.
